BNP Paribas Financial Markets cut its position in shares of YETI Holdings, Inc. (NYSE:YETI - Free Report) by 62.7% in the 4th qu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The fund owned 98,746 shares of the company's stock after selling 166,092 shares during the quarter. BNP Paribas Financial Markets owned about 0.12% of YETI worth $3,803,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

YETI Holdings, Inc designs, retails, and distributes products for the outdoor and recreation market under the YETI brand. It offers coolers and equipment, including hard and soft coolers, cargo, bags, outdoor living, and associated accessories, as well as backpacks, duffel bags, luggage, packing cubes, carryalls, camp chairs, blankets, dog beds, dog bowls, and gear cases under the LoadOut, Panga, Crossroads, Camino, Hondo Base, Trailhead, Lowlands, Boomer, and SideKick Dry brands.
